> Thanks Ben and Craig for your help. I wasn't aware of the VALUE_LOCATE
> function in IDL. I've tried these lines to get the results I want but I
> get "No Match" for every date I enter. I've traced it back to the "II"
> variable being an array of ones, all the time. Is this signaling that
> my DIRDATES array is not in ascending order? I currently haven't made
> any attempts to make it that way.

OK, I've figured it out. When I copied and pasted Craig's code into
mine, the indices were switched. That is why it kept spitting out ones.
The array it was using only had 2 elements so it was telling me that
all the values I use were located after the second element.
